When a highly successful barrister and their family are mysteriously killed in their London home, Detective Jake Tanner is unexpectedly called to the scene. Inexperienced and out of his depth - and away from his desk - Jake soon learns there are more layers to the murders than he first thought. 

As he and his veteran colleague, Detective Ashley Rivers, delve deeper into the high-profile case, they are faced with another challenge: the eldest daughter of the barrister has gone missing. And if they want her back, there’s a fee to pay. 

With time running out, Jake must use his varied knowledge of the law and human behaviour, and his vague understanding of the streets of London, to locate the killer and save the girl before the deadline, and her life, is up.
